Welcome to "QueerWOC: The Podcast". Join Money and Nikeeta, two Black Queer Troublemakers, on this biweekly insurgent audio syllabus that unites, ignites, and excites the queer women of color community. QueerWOC is a space for queer women and folks of color rooted in reimagining healing, organizing, and community. Join the conversation by sliding in the QueerWOC.com DM's!

Mental Moment with Money 00:32:38
How to build Vicarious Resilience?
YES! The same way we are able to mirror the negative impacts of Trauma, we are also able to mirror and experience resilience - the ability to adaptively respond to adversity
Seeing other as equal/community as you rather than you as “savior”
Recognize strength in others
Develop your potential
Witness other people’s joy
Ask folks how they do it
Get involved in social causes and social change

Mental Moment with Money 00:35:00
Is FEAR blocking your happiness?
Inspired by Image activist and artist @Jervae and OCD Specialist Maythal Eshaghian, LMFT
F - Fusion
E - Excessive Goals
A - Avoidance of discomfort
R - Remoteness from your values
